Long post, but what an incredible 98th Ohio FFA Convention & Expo!
💙💛 Our members represented our chapter, school, and community in an outstanding way, and we could not be more proud of all they accomplished.
🌟 State Degrees: Congratulations to Riley Johnson, Raegan Randles, Cooper McKenzie, Katelin Havens, and Dalton Stewart for earning their Ohio FFA State Degrees — one of the highest honors a member can achieve at the state level!
🏆 State Proficiency Award Results:
🥉 Levi Crum — 3rd in the state, Forestry
🥉 Zachary Dunn — 3rd in the state, Turf & Landscape Management
🥈 Kiah Wallace — 2nd in the state, Small Animal Production & Care
🥈 Nathan Eltringham — 2nd in the state, Swine Production-Placement
🥇 Abby Crum — State Winner, Environmental & Natural Resources Management
🥇 Sydney Bollinger — State Winner, Outdoor Recreation
⭐ Abby Crum was also recognized as a State Star in Agricultural Placement Finalist, State Star in Agribusiness Finalist, and State Star Farmer Finalist. Being named a finalist in one category is an incredible accomplishment — being named a finalist in three is truly remarkable and speaks volumes about Abby’s hard work, dedication, and record book excellence over her time as a member of the FFA.
⭐ Officer Book Awards:
🥇 Caroline Smith — Gold Rated Reporter
🥇 Katelin Havens — Gold Rated Secretary
🥇 Levi Crum — Gold Rated Treasurer
🏅 For the second consecutive year, West Muskingum FFA was named a Gold Medal Chapter through the National Chapter Award program! Thank you to Kylie Brennan and Reiliegh Knox for representing our chapter on stage as they accepted this honor.
❤️ Our chapter was also recognized for our charitable contributions throughout the past year to Christ Table and the Ohio FFA Foundation. Thank you to Liam Elliget and Jacob Corson for representing our chapter on stage for this special recognition.
